Property Description

Originally built in 1950 as a classic Cape Cod, this home has been completely transformed to blend timeless charm with modern luxury. Renovated from the studs up with high-end materials and finishes, the property now offers over 3,400 sq. ft. of living space, including a newly constructed garage with loft-height storage. The original curb appeal remains intact, preserving the character of this historic neighborhood. The main level features a large dining room designed for everyday or formal entertaining, seamlessly connected to the chef’s kitchen. The kitchen boasts custom cabinetry, a 36" Wolf range, built-in butler’s pantry, beverage fridge with coffee bar, hammered polished nickel sink, and a large island with farmhouse sink. A private office or den, trimmed in custom millwork, offers a well-lit luxury space ideal for working from home or relaxing. The family room includes a gas fireplace, coffered ceiling, custom millwork wall, and French doors leading to the backyard. Additional conveniences include a mudroom with a large closet and a private powder room, thoughtfully situated off the covered side porch. White Oak flooring runs throughout the home, with the exception of bathrooms, and is complemented by designer lighting and detailed millwork. The second floor showcases a luxurious primary suite with a sitting area accented by custom wall trim, an oversized walk-in closet, and a spa-inspired wet room featuring handmade Zellige tile, dual shower heads, body sprays, a freestanding tub with polished nickel fixtures, and a distinctive rounded glass mosaic niche. Two additional large ensuite bedrooms on this level offer custom designer bathrooms and generous closet space. A versatile hallway nook provides options for linens, a drop zone, desk space, or a cozy reading area. This floor also includes a convenient laundry room with a glass door and farmhouse-style sink. The third floor offers a private fourth ensuite bedroom with a sitting area overlooking treetops, an elegant Arabescato marble tile floor and shower walls, a marble bench, and a lighted shower niche—perfect for guests or a private retreat. Additional highlights include a partially finished basement, side porch with bluestone and brick, new irrigation system, and professional landscaping. Located steps from Elizabeth Haddon Elementary and a short walk to Haddonfield’s historic downtown, this home offers easy access to shops, dining, and the PATCO Speedline for a quick commute to Philadelphia.
